**Q: Why does the driver-assignment heuristic sometimes skip the nearest driver?**

The Lanternroute matcher weighs proximity against acceptance history and shift-end time, so a closer driver nearing end of shift may be passed over. This is intentional and covered by the scoring tests in `match_score_test`. If you believe a weighting change is needed, review the scoring spec first, then send questions to the matching team at the address below.

escalation mailbox, kaweg-kahif: druwyn.sordor@nelvroworks.corp

Team, the metrics-aggregation sidecar now buffers to local disk when the collector is unreachable, so brief network blips no longer drop datapoints. New folks: the sidecar ships alongside every service pod automatically; you never deploy it by hand. If dashboards look sparse after a rollout, check the sidecar's flush interval before filing a ticket — it defaults to thirty seconds. Staged rollout starts Monday, canaries first, fleet-wide by Thursday. The rollout is pinned to the build token below.

session token of kagup-hahaf = htk3_2b8

Welcome to the Lanternwell platform team. Every request entering our edge gets a trace ID that propagates through all downstream services; release managers should verify trace continuity before sign-off using the Spanview dashboard. Access to the production trace store is gated behind the sealed credentials bundle, and unlocking that bundle requires the recovery passphrase, which appears directly below this paragraph.

strongbox words: oliael-gilax-lamael